
WINE OVERVIEW
A Malbec and Syrah blend from Tikal's Demeter certified biodynamic vineyard in Vista Flores (Uco Valley), expressing the local terroir's freshness, finesse and spice.
Tasting Notes
This is Malbec and Syrah in their most natural expression of untouched grapes shining through and capturing the true essence of the biodynamic vineyard where they were picked. It has a beautiful pomegranate color and aroma of fresh red cherries with light French oak undertones. The palate is fresh and lively with black raspberry and spiced mocha notes.

Tech Details
Site: Area Located in Tunuyan, in the middle part of Uco Valley Traditional area located on the North-West side of Tunuyan River. Slope < 1% in NE direction.
Soils: Alluvial, Sandy-loamy soil 1,2 mts depth with river stones in the subsoil. Good drainage.
Fermentation: Syrah fermentation in stainless steel tanks for 10 days with skin contact at 75.2-78.8ºF.
Malbec fermentation in stainless steel tanks for 12 days with skin contact at 78.7-82.4ºF. 10% whole cluster
Aging: 65% stainless steel and 35% in French oak barrels of 225 lts (20% new, 25% 2nd and 3rd use), and 55 % no oak.
